Our company started working with partners overseas last year, and payments quickly became more complicated than we expected. Between bank fees, delays, and currency conversions, finance spent way too much time chasing transfers instead of focusing on planning. We’re now looking at global payments platforms, but it’s not totally clear what actually makes them simpler in practice. I’d like to hear how others use these tools day to day and what problems they realistically solve.

We went through something similar when we expanded into a few new regions. The biggest improvement came from having everything in one place instead of juggling banks and local providers. A global payments platform helped standardize payouts, reduce manual steps, and give clearer visibility into where money was at any moment. It didn’t magically remove all complexity, but it cut down delays and surprise fees. When transfers are slow or unpredictable, it affects trust with partners and even internal timelines. I’ve seen teams adjust workflows just to work around payment delays, which adds hidden costs. The smoother setups usually come from treating payments as part of operations, not just an afterthought handled once a month.
